11 Best Banks in Massachusetts for 2025

9 min read

Massachusetts is a thriving state with a rich history, a strong economy, and a diverse population. Home to major industries like biotechnology, engineering, and finance, it offers a wide range of banking options to suit different financial needs.

Whether you prefer a large national bank, a community-focused institution, or a digital banking solution, Massachusetts has plenty of choices.

Massachusetts welcomes you

11 Best Banks in Massachusetts

From local banks with deep community ties to national banks offering extensive branch networks, these are some of the best banking options in Massachusetts.

1. SoFi

For those looking for a high-yield online banking solution, the SoFi Checking & Savings account offers a strong combination of convenience and rewards.

It has no monthly fees while providing up to 3.80% APY on savings and 0.50% APY on checking balances.

SoFi’s early direct deposit feature allows customers to access their paycheck up to two days sooner. The bank also offers up to $2 million in FDIC insurance and no-fee overdraft protection up to $50 for qualifying accounts.

New customers can earn a welcome bonus between $50 and $300, depending on their direct deposit amount. With access to over 55,000 fee-free Allpoint® ATMs, SoFi is an excellent choice for those prioritizing digital banking and competitive interest rates.

2. TD Bank

TD Bank is a popular choice for Massachusetts residents, with branches in cities like Boston, Cambridge, Lowell, Quincy, and Worcester.

It offers a wide range of financial products and is known for strong customer service and extended branch hours.

New customers can earn a $200 bonus by opening a checking or savings account. While the checking account has a $15 monthly fee, it’s waived when you maintain the required minimum balance. There’s no minimum deposit to open an account.

One standout feature is the TD Clear Credit Card, which replaces traditional interest charges with a flat monthly fee—$10 for a $1,000 limit or $20 for a $2,000 limit—offering predictable costs and easier budgeting.

TD Bank also provides savings accounts, CDs, personal loans, IRAs, mortgages, and additional lending and investment services, making it a strong full-service banking option for Massachusetts customers.

3. Upgrade

Upgrade is a top online banking option in Massachusetts, providing a fee-free banking experience with high rewards and competitive savings rates.

The Rewards Checking Plus account has no monthly maintenance fees, overdraft fees, or transfer fees.

There’s no minimum deposit required, and customers can earn up to 2% cash back on everyday debit card purchases.

Pairing this account with Performance Savings allows customers to earn up to 4.02% APY. The account also includes early direct deposit, letting users access their paychecks up to two days early.

Upgrade partners with Cross River Bank to provide FDIC insurance coverage up to $250,000, giving customers a secure and rewarding digital banking experience.

With access to over 55,000 fee-free Allpoint® ATMs, Upgrade ensures easy access to funds without extra charges.

4. Citizens Bank

Citizens Bank is a regional bank with branches in Massachusetts, as well as in several other states from Connecticut to Washington, DC.

One of its primary strengths is its reasonable fee structure. The bank charges a $9.99 monthly service fee, which can be easily waived with just one deposit a month.

Opening an account is hassle-free, requiring no minimum deposit, and there’s no daily balance requirement to worry about.

Where Citizens Bank really stands out is in its saving and investment options. With competitive rates on both CDs and money market accounts, it offers solid avenues for those looking to grow their money over time.

The bank also offers a credit card with a $150 bonus and cash-back options. Those in the market for a new home will also find value in Citizens Bank’s discounts on mortgages and home equity loans.

5. Rockland Trust Bank

Rockland Trust Bank is a community bank headquartered in Rockland with 120 branches dispersed across Massachusetts, including Boston, Cambridge, Lowell, New Bedford, Springfield, and Worcester.

Known for strong customer service and convenience, it offers a checking account with no monthly fees and a low $25 opening deposit.

The bank also provides multiple savings options, including a basic savings account and CDs.

With advanced mobile banking features and smart ATMs, Rockland Trust makes managing finances easy whether you’re at home or on the go.

The YourBanker feature within its app offers direct access to customer service, eliminating long wait times and automated menus.

6. Salem Five Bank

Salem Five Bank, based in Salem and with a strong footprint in the Boston area, is another top choice for banking in Massachusetts.

They offer a free checking account that even rewards customers with $0.05 cash back on debit card purchases. The minimum deposit is just $10 to open the account.

The bank stands out for its expansive ATM network, offering fee-free access not just at Salem Five ATMs but also at more than 55,000 AllPoint locations in the U.S.

This is especially convenient for those who travel frequently and wish to access their funds across the country.

Savings-wise, Salem Five offers compelling rates on CDs. An additional feature that sets this bank apart is the solid small business banking options.

7. Greylock Federal Credit Union

Greylock Federal Credit Union serves Berkshire County, Massachusetts, and Hudson, New York, with a strong focus on community-based banking.

It offers a checking account with no monthly fees, requiring just a $15 opening deposit.

Members have access to fee-free ATMs through Greylock’s network and its co-op partnership, ensuring nationwide service.

Greylock provides competitive rates on share certificates and auto loans, making it a solid option for savers and borrowers alike.

The credit union also enhances customer service with video teller services, offering a more personalized banking experience.

8. Eastern Bank

Eastern Bank is a longstanding financial institution in Massachusetts, headquartered in Boston and serving the community since 1818.

It offers a checking account with no monthly fees and a low $25 minimum opening deposit.

Customers can also take advantage of a current promotion that provides up to $600 in bonuses based on account balances.

Eastern Bank provides competitive rates on savings accounts, CDs, and money market accounts, making it a solid choice for those looking to grow their funds.

Additionally, the bank offers up to $50 in overdraft protection, adding an extra layer of financial security.

9. Middlesex Savings Bank

Middlesex Savings Bank holds the distinction of being the largest mutual bank in Massachusetts, with branches in smaller cities like Framingham, Franklin, Natick, Sudbury, Wayland, and more.

The bank offers no monthly service fees and a remarkably low $1 minimum deposit to open a checking account, making it accessible for virtually anyone. There’s also no requirement for a minimum daily balance.

With direct deposits, or for those under the age of 26, Middlesex Savings Bank offers up to five out-of-network ATM fee reimbursements per statement cycle, adding an extra layer of financial flexibility.

Middlesex Savings Bank offers excellent
rates on savings accounts, CDs, and money market accounts. It also offers competitive rates on mortgages and personal loans.

10. Mass Bay Credit Union

Mass Bay Credit Union serves Boston and nearby areas, with branches in South Boston, Everett, Quincy, and the Seaport District.

Membership is open to those who live or work in the region. Checking accounts have no monthly maintenance fees, no minimum balance requirements, and require just a $5 opening deposit.

Members get free access to the credit union’s ATMs and the nationwide AllPoint network, plus six free out-of-network ATM withdrawals per month.

Additional perks include free financial counseling and an interest-bearing checking account for those maintaining a balance of $400 or more.

11. Bank of America

Bank of America provides nationwide branch access, making it a convenient choice for those who travel or relocate frequently.

Checking accounts come with a $12 monthly fee, but it can be waived by setting up direct deposit, maintaining a $1,500 daily balance, or enrolling in the Preferred Rewards program.

The minimum opening deposit is $100, with no ongoing balance requirement.

The bank offers a strong mobile banking platform with advanced security features. Competitive CD rates and a $200 bonus for new credit card signups add further value.

How to Choose the Best Bank in Massachusetts

Choosing the right bank in Massachusetts depends on your financial needs, habits, and the services you prioritize. Here are key factors to consider:

  • Location and accessibility: If you prefer in-person banking, choose a bank or credit union with branches near your home or workplace. If you’re comfortable banking online, consider an institution with strong digital services.
  • Account fees: Review potential charges, including monthly maintenance fees, ATM fees, and overdraft fees. Many banks offer ways to waive these costs, so check if you qualify.
  • Interest rates: Whether for a checking account, savings account, CD, or loan, competitive rates can help maximize your money.
  • Minimum requirements: Some banks require a minimum deposit to open an account or maintain a specific balance to avoid fees. Make sure these align with your budget.
  • Online and mobile banking: Look for secure and user-friendly digital features, such as mobile check deposit, bill pay, and account alerts.
  • Customer service: Check reviews and recommendations to ensure your bank provides reliable support, whether online, over the phone, or in person.
  • Additional perks: Some banks offer sign-up bonuses, credit card rewards, or financial tools that may add value to your banking experience.

By weighing these factors, you can confidently choose the best bank to support your financial goals.

Types of Banks in Massachusetts

Massachusetts offers a range of banking options, from large national banks to smaller community-focused institutions. Choosing the right bank depends on factors like accessibility, fees, interest rates, and customer service. Here’s a breakdown of the different types of banks available in the state.

National Banks

National banks like Bank of America provide broad access to branches and ATMs across the country. They offer a full range of financial products, including checking and savings accounts, credit cards, and investment services. While they provide convenience, fees may be higher, and customer service can feel less personal.

Regional Banks

Regional banks operate across multiple states, giving customers a mix of accessibility and personalized service. They often offer ATM fee reimbursements and competitive interest rates, though their product selection may be more limited than national banks.

Local Banks

Community banks focus on personalized service and local business support. They may offer specialized loan products and lower fees, but digital banking features and ATM networks can be less extensive.

Online Banks

Online banks eliminate branch overhead, allowing them to offer high-yield savings accounts and low fees. While they provide mobile-friendly banking solutions, cash deposits and in-person services may not be as readily available.

Credit Unions

Credit unions are member-owned institutions known for lower fees, better loan rates, and a community-focused approach. Membership may be restricted to certain groups, and branch access can be more limited than traditional banks.

Final Thoughts

Massachusetts offers a wide selection of banks and credit unions, each catering to different financial needs. Whether you prioritize nationwide convenience, competitive interest rates, or personalized service, there’s a banking option to fit your lifestyle.

Before deciding, evaluate account features, fees, and accessibility to find a financial institution that aligns with your long-term goals. The right bank should not only meet your immediate needs but also support your financial future.

Discover the best banks in neighboring states:

Stephanie Faris
Meet the author

Stephanie Faris is a professional finance writer with more than a decade of experience. Her work has been featured on a variety of top finance sites, including Money Under 30, GoBankingRates, Retirable, Sapling, and Benzinga.